Bear Case
- 1
Rising interest rates increase carrying costs — a 1% rate increase on a $380K loan adds ~$317/month to mortgage payments, compressing cash flow.
- 2
Extremely tight inventory (1.8 months) may force overpaying, eroding cap rate below the 7.2% market average.
- 3
Property tax reassessments in a rising-price environment could increase annual expenses by $1,425+, reducing net operating income.
